Abstract

A containment assembly for use in a turbine engine includes a fan case formed from a composite material. The fan case includes a forward end, an aft end, and an opening defined through the fan case between the forward and aft ends. The containment assembly further includes a structural attachment member formed from a metallic material and coupled to the fan case. The structural attachment member is positioned within the opening in the fan case and is configured to receive at least one fastener to couple a component to the structural attachment member.
